Abstract

Pematangsiantar City is one of the regions in Indonesia which has a land area of ​​79.97 KM2. the office of the National Land Affairs Agency is a non-ministerial government institution in Indonesia that has the task of carrying out government duties in the land sector in the city of Pematangsiantar and providing land certificates for the community. A system for predicting the need for blank soil certificates using the Artificial Neural Network method is a method that is able to perform a mathematical process to predict the need for blank certificates for soil certificates using the backpropagation algorithm for data processing implemented with matlab. Data were collected through direct observation and grouped based on the annual need for blango factors. The results obtained from the test are the performance and epoch values ​​where each architecture is not the same. The test results are displayed in the form of a graph comparing the target value with the training and testing process.
